2014-05-25 25 views
0

我正在運行VPS來託管Minecraft(視頻遊戲)服務器。如何設置MySQL?

對於服務器從玩家收集的一些數據,它有時更有效地將用戶信息存儲在數據庫中,以便將負載從服務器上卸下。

我已成功在Ubuntu 13.04終端中創建了一個名爲「minecraft」的MySQL數據庫。 Here's an image我輸入的所有內容創建數據庫。

我用來測試連接的Minecraft Bukkit服務器插件LogBlock無法連接到服務器。我已經在細節如下:

mysql: 
user: root 
port: 3306 
password: -mypassword- 
host: localhost 
database: minecraft 

Minecraft服務器只是返回沒有數據庫連接。

MySQL服務器似乎根本沒有活動。我有它運行,但無法通過SQuirreL SQL連接到它。任何人都可以給我一些建議,關於如何實際測試數據庫或者我可能做錯了什麼?

+0

你可以通過命令行遠程連接服務器嗎? – The6P4C

+0

你能告訴我該怎麼做嗎? –

+0

'mysql --host = localhost --user = myname --password = mypass mydb',如[_connecting_]所示(http://dev.mysql.com/doc/refman/5.0/en/connecting.html )文檔頁面。 – The6P4C

回答

0

您應該考慮使用127.0.0.1或VPS的IP地址,然後重試。

確保數據庫實際上可以建立通過該端口的連接,只是做一個快速檢查這裏看,如果端口是開放的:http://ping.eu/port-chk/

要檢查在Ubuntu上你的mysql的狀態:

status mysql 

或這樣

pgrep -l mysqld 

這應該可以幫助,如果你仍然不能得到任何地方n讓我知道Josias和我可以提供進一步的幫助